Tactical Preview

Latest news about José Angulo Manta | BeSoccer
Formation & Key Matchups
Deportivo Cuenca 4-2-3-1
Manager Jorge CĂ©lico has implemented a disciplined 4-2-3-1 formation that maximizes Deportivo Cuenca's strengths while providing defensive solidity. The system relies on a double pivot in midfield, typically featuring experienced campaigners like Ădison Vega and David Noboa, who provide both defensive cover and distribution from deep. This protective screen allows the attacking midfield trio of Romario Ibarra, Jeremy ChacĂłn, and David GonzĂĄlez to express themselves creatively in the final third. The tactical setup has proven particularly effective at home, where the high altitude of Cuenca gives them a natural advantage that visiting teams often struggle to overcome. The full-backs, Carlos Arboleda and Yeltzin Erique, are encouraged to push forward and provide width, stretching opposition defenses and creating overloads in wide areas. Manta FC 4-4-2
Javier Carvajal has predominantly utilized a 4-4-2 formation this season, though results have been mixed at best. The system aims to provide defensive stability through two banks of four, with the midfield quartet working tirelessly to close spaces and disrupt opposition attacks. However, the team's struggles in front of goal have been well-documented, with Manta averaging just 0.39 goals per game in Liga Pro this season â one of the worst attacking records in the division. The partnership between JosĂ© Angulo and Jean Carlos Blanco up front has failed to produce the consistent goal threat needed to keep the team competitive. In midfield, Braian RamĂrez has been the standout performer, contributing two assists and providing the main creative spark, while Danny Cabezas offers experience and leadership. Head-to-Head Record

El gol de Bryan RamĂrez salvĂł a Liga de Quito de una derrota ante Manta - El Comercio
The historical rivalry between Deportivo Cuenca and Manta FC stretches back to 2009, with 28 competitive meetings across various Ecuadorian competitions. Deportivo Cuenca holds the upper hand in this fixture, having emerged victorious on 13 occasions compared to Manta's 8 wins, while 7 matches have ended in draws. The aggregate scoreline across these encounters stands at 32-27 in favor of Deportivo Cuenca, underlining their historical dominance. Their most recent meeting earlier in the 2026 Liga Pro season ended in a narrow 1-0 victory for Cuenca away from home, with Jean Carlos Blanco scoring the decisive goal.
